Yahoo: hacker attack on the corporate network
According to the information of the Internet company Yahoo, obviously, information of about half a billion customers were stolen illegally. The hackers have spent as a state and be so fallen into the corporate network. What state or by a public authority in question was not communicated.
- The company had confirmed that it should already be in the year 2014 happens.
- The hackers have valuable information, such as name, E-Mail addresses, telephone numbers, dates of birth and encrypted passport stolen words. Were used questions to Reset the password had been stolen.
- However, neither plaintext passwords, Bank data, or credit card are supposed to be data has been stolen.
- Already at the beginning of August has been a Hacker on the Darknet data of around 200 million Yahoo customers, so the Online magazine Motherboard.

Better safe than sorry: two-step verification
If you want to be on the Safe side, you can use Yahoo, the Two-way authentication. This method works like this: When you want to login with a new device in your Yahoo Account, first enter your password and also receive a Code on your mobile phone, you additionally need to enter. So your Account is protected even better.
